1. A direct indicating device for continuously measuring the internal resistance of a person'"'"''"'"'s respiratory system comprising:

  • a flow resistance chamber having a connection adapted for the person'"'"''"'"'s mouth or nose and a connection to the atmosphere and having an interposed variable resistance means, switchable between two finite values of resistance, through which air breathed by said person through said mouth or nose connection must pass;

    flow resistance switching means operatively connected with said variable resistance means for switching said resistance means between said two values of resistance;

    pressure sensing means connected to said chamber and responsive to the pressure difference across said flow resistance means and including means for providing an electrical output representative of said pressure difference;

    two electrical storage means for storing differential pressure output signals of said pressure sensing means respectively related to said two resistance values, each of said storage means having an input and an output connection and includes means capable of following a signal provided to said input connection and of storing the last value of the signal so provided when said input connection is disconnected from said pressure sensing means;

    signal switching means synchronized with said flow resistance switching means arranged for alternately connecting each of said storage means to said electrical output of said pressure sensing means;

    timing means including means for causing repetitive back-andforth operation, in synchronism, of said flow resistance switching means and for said signal switching means at intervals short compared with a person'"'"''"'"'s normal breathing cycle;

    quotient producing means responsive to the respective signals present in said two storage means, and indicating means responsive to said quotient producing means for continuously indicating respiratory resistance of said person during at least one direction of breathing, said indicating means being capable of and arranged for responding to variations of the output of said quotient producing means within any unidirectional breath flow period of the person'"'"''"'"'s breathing cycle.
